Apartheid

speak

Apartheid is an Afrikaans word meaning "separateness" or "apartness." It refers to a system of institutionalized racial segregation and discrimination that existed in South Africa from 1948 until the early 1990s. Under apartheid, the white minority government separated people based on race, denying non-white populations equal rights, political representation, and access to resources such as education and housing. The system was characterized by laws that enforced racial separation, restricted the movement of non-whites, and granted whites superiority in all aspects of society. Apartheid was widely condemned internationally and ultimately dismantled through peaceful protests, economic sanctions, and negotiations led by figures such as Nelson Mandela.

Apastron

speak

Apastron is a term used in astronomy to refer to the point at which the orbit of a celestial body, such as a planet or moon, is at its greatest distance from its central body, such as a star. In other words, it is the farthest point from the central body that the celestial body reaches in its orbit.

Apatheism

speak

Apatheism is a philosophical or theological attitude that is characterized by a lack of interest, concern, or emotion about questions of God's existence or non-existence. Apatheists often view the existence or non-existence of God as inconsequential or irrelevant to their daily lives and personal beliefs. In a broader sense, apatheism can also suggest a lack of concern or passion about any particular ideology, doctrine, or philosophical belief.
